1. Jimmy Johnson

A strong warm atmosphere radiates through the dining room with this mural wall. The use of a round table surrounded by modern dining chairs with unusual legs gives a firm yet playful feel. This mural by Julian Schnabel matches the reddish-orange carpet pattern.

2. Mike D

Splashes of blue and orange enliven this sleek & bold dining room. The use of a pop blue chandelier balances the dominance of warm colors in this wood-toned furniture.

3. Alex Rodriguez

Paintings by Marilyn Minter (left) and Jean-Michel Basquiat (far right) provide a special energy for this contemporary modern dining room. The youthful energy of the glass table reflects the elegant glow of the chandelier that spans the length of the table. Do not forget the combination of wood elements on the floor of the room, but still with a fancy mosaic arrangement.

4. Naomi Watts & Liev Shreiber

Vintage is evident when sitting in this dining room. All furniture is thought out in this way. The classic framed mirror gives its own highlight on the transparent wooden cabinet containing a collection of antique items. Metal framed chairs combined with a terracotta rug create unity in the dining area.

5. Kourtney Kardashian

In this spacious dining room, placed a custom table and a set of antique Pierre Jeanneret chairs under a minimalist chandelier. Framed artwork by Roy Lichtenstein becomes a special panorama at the banquet. There’s also a metal bust of James Prestini to the left from Blackman Cruz, and a modern, tightly twisted rug in a darker tone that gives the room a vignette effect.
